Understanding the Basic Framework of Utility Model Law
The basic framework of the Utility Model Law provides a legal foundation for protecting innovative, practical, and technical innovations that are often simpler than inventions protected by patents. This law offers an accessible mechanism for small and medium enterprises to secure intellectual property rights efficiently.
Under this legal framework, a utility model application generally involves establishing the novelty, industrial applicability, and inventive step of the technical solution. Unlike patents, utility models tend to have a shorter examination process and lower filing costs, making them suitable for incremental innovations.
The legal scope of a utility model grants exclusive rights to the applicant, preventing unauthorized use or manufacturing of the protected utility model. However, the law typically limits the duration of protection and may include specific requirements concerning amendments or oppositions. Substantive Examination Criteria
The substantive examination criteria for a utility model application assess whether the invention meets specific legal standards. This process ensures that only valid and innovative utility models are granted registration. The primary factors typically include novelty, inventive step, and industrial applicability.
Novelty requires that the utility model must not previously exist in any publicly available form, whether through publications, prior patents, or disclosures. The examiner carefully compares the claimed innovation against existing documents to confirm this.
The inventive step criterion evaluates whether the utility model involves an inventive leap beyond existing solutions. It examines if the invention is sufficiently different from prior art, showcasing a unique feature or improvement. This step prevents granting of obvious solutions.
Industrial applicability assesses whether the utility model can be used in some kind of industry or commercial activity. The invention must demonstrate a practical utility or utility in a real-world context, ensuring it is more than a theoretical concept.
Overall, these substantive examination criteria aim to validate the technical and legal soundness of the utility model before granting registration, aligning with the requirements of the Utility Model Law.

Criteria for Grant and Registration of the Utility Model
The criteria for grant and registration of a utility model focus primarily on the invention’s novelty, industrial applicability, and technical ingenuity. The utility model application must demonstrate that the invention is new, meaning it has not been disclosed publicly prior to the filing date. This requirement ensures that only genuinely innovative creations are granted protection.
In addition, the utility model must possess an inventive step, which is a step beyond existing knowledge or prior art. Unlike patents, the threshold for inventiveness in utility models is often lower, allowing protection for incremental innovations that improve existing devices or systems. Compliance with formal requirements, such as clear description and claims, is also essential for grant eligibility.
Furthermore, the application must meet all procedural and substantive criteria established under the Utility Model Law. This includes proper documentation, payment of required fees, and adherence to administrative procedures. Applications that satisfy these criteria are eligible for registration, establishing the utility model’s legal protection for the owner.
